The source of Terme di Sorano is located upstream of the only travertine hill in the surrounding area, in this corner of Tuscany known as the land of tuff, some sulfur springs are well known, including those of Saturnia. In Sorano, however, due to the presence of travertine, which significantly influences the destinies and virtues of Terme di Sorano, indeed our<strong> Waters<\/strong> boast a long and complex journey and flow underground in contact with the travertine, which allows them to enrich themselves with compounds and <strong>characteristic chemical elements<\/strong> and peculiar. The same elements and compounds that are the basis of <strong>therapeutic qualities<\/strong>. Unique in its kind in the Tuscan landscape and beyond, it is water rich in mineral salts, bicarbonate-sulfate-calcium-magnesium, and naturally flows at a constant temperature of 37.4\u00b0C. Unlike most Tuscan thermal waters, those of Sorano do not contain hydrogen sulfide (the compound with the typical sulfur smell). The curative properties of magnesium act on dermatitis thanks to its anti-inflammatory, antimicrobial, anti-itching, sebum-regulating, antioxidant, keratoplastic-keratolytic effects (facilitating the shedding of superficial skin layers and stimulating the production of a new, healthy, elastic, and soft corneal layer), and regulation of skin circulation. Between June 2014 and January 2015, 62 patients suffering from psoriasis were examined; half of them underwent thermal therapy consisting of 14 daily immersion sessions in the waters of Sorano, while the other half formed the control group. The results showed a reduction in the severity of skin lesions and an improvement in the quality of life. The high soothing capacity of Sorano&#8217;s thermal water also reduces skin inflammation and itching caused by atopic dermatitis, for example.
